Football legends coming to Cirencester

Calling all football fans! Two famous faces will be in town for one night only.

An exclusive one-off evening, in conversation with Sam Allardyce and Phil Brown, is being hosted on Thursday 23rd November in The Golden Cross Inn.

Former England manager and prolific pro-player Sam Allardyce, who made 578 appearances, scoring 42 goals, and who has managed 13 professional clubs during his career; will be joined by Phil Brown, renowned for leading Hull City to Championship safety, and for the first time in the club's 104-year history, achieving promotion to the Premier League, amongst many other notable achievements.

Allardyce and Brown will regale guests with the many stories from their remarkable careers throughout the evening, with a meet and greet before dinner cooked by head chef Giles Lee, and a Q&A session at the end of the event.

Tickets are £80 per head to include dinner, and can be bought in person in The Golden Cross or by calling 01285 652137.

The Golden Cross Inn on Blackjack Street in Cirencester was taken over almost a year ago by Stephen Cook, who also runs The Swan at Swinbrook and Cygnet Catering.

Steve appointed Giles Lee as head chef and Sam Ellis as general manager, who have taken the popular Arkell's pub from strength to strength.
